Onyx Renewables Delivers Additional 4MW of Solar Energy to U.S. Army’s Fort Riley

Solar energy now powers 40% of military housing community’s annual electric needs.

New York, NY (February 20, 2025) — Onyx Renewables (Onyx) is excited to announce the completion of Phase 3 of its onsite solar energy project at U.S. Army Garrison Fort Riley in Kansas. Executed in partnership with sustainable infrastructure solutions provider, Corvias, this latest phase of development will generate an additional 4.23 megawatts (MW) of clean energy, providing stable electricity rates and energy security to Fort Riley housing communities.

The total installed solar capacity at the military garrison now exceeds 16 MW, making it one of the largest renewable energy projects in Kansas. Phase 3 of the project includes the first ground-mounted solar arrays at Fort Riley. Previous phases — completed in 2018 and 2021 — consisted of rooftop installations. Roughly 40% of the Fort Riley housing community’s annual electricity needs are now supported by reliable clean energy.

To complete the latest Fort Riley installations, Onyx collaborated with Power Factor, a preferred subcontractor who employs numerous veterans and prioritizes hiring former service members. Through the Department of Energy’s Solar Ready Vets program and employment initiatives such as USO Pathfinder, the development team was able to provide well-paying clean energy jobs to former military service members.
